48+ Baby Names That Mean Rock With It’s Origins and Meaning

Names That Mean Rock: Embark on the strength and resilience of baby names that mean rock for girls and boys. Discover meaningful names echoing endurance for your little one.

Rocks can vary in texture, composition, and origin, forming the Earth’s crust and serving as a fundamental part of the planet’s structure. Whether inspired by historical references or the rugged beauty of the Earth, these names that mean rock provide a foundation of grit for your little one. Explore our rich tapestry of options, discovering a perfect fit for your child’s identity.

Baby Names That Mean Rock

Kailani (Girl): Derived from Hawaiian, Kailani signifies “sea and sky.” It’s a feminine name evoking nature’s boundless beauty and depth.

Stein (Boy): Of German origin, Stein means “stone.” It is a robust and masculine choice symbolizing resilience and stability.

Petra (Girl): From Greek roots, Petra translates to “rock” or “stone.” A name that exudes strength and durability, perfect for a little rockstar.

Bradan (Unisex): Of Irish origin, Bradan means “salmon.” A name representing determination and wisdom, inspired by the salmon’s journey against the current.

Keiran (Boy): With Celtic roots, Keiran translates to “little dark one.” It reflects solidity and mystery, making it a unique choice for your son.

Callan (Boy): Of Scottish origin, Callan means “rock” or “battle.” This name reflects the essence of overcoming challenges and emerging victorious.

Gemma (Girl): Derived from Italian, Gemma means “gem” or “precious stone.” A name embodying rarity and beauty.

Litha (Girl): With Lithuanian origins, Litha means “rock” or “stone.” Symbolizing solidity and the unyielding nature of a precious stone.

Brock (Boy): Of English origin, Brock means “badger” or “rock.” A name representing tenacity and a strong foundation.

Alaina (Girl): From French origins, Alaina means “rock.” It embodies strength and stability.

Granite (Unisex): Granite reflects the robustness and endurance of the stone it’s named after—a unique choice for parents seeking a firm.

Lysander (Boy): With Greek roots, Lysander means “liberator.” It symbolizes strength and freedom, perfect for a little one destined for greatness.

Selene (Girl): Of Greek origin, Selene means “moon.” Mirroring the steadfast nature of a rock beneath the serene moonlight.

Petrus (Boy): Derived from Latin, Petrus means “rock” or “stone.” It embodies strength and reliability like a solid rock foundation.

Sapphire (Unisex): Sapphire represents the precious gemstone. It symbolizes strength and purity, making it a beautiful choice.

Clifford (Boy): Of English origin, Clifford means “ford by a cliff.” It combines strength and stability, perfect for a little adventurer.

Arcadia (Girl): With Greek roots, Arcadia signifies a “region offering peace and simplicity.” A name reflecting the tranquil strength found in nature.

Crag (Unisex): Crag evokes images of rugged cliffs and strength. It’s a unique choice for parents seeking a name with a solid foundation.

Girl Names That Mean Rock

Calista: Of Greek origin, Calista means “most beautiful.” A name symbolizing strength and beauty, perfect for your little rock.

Ebony: Derived from the dark, dense wood, Ebony is of English origin— embodying resilience and strength.

Indira: With Hindu roots, Indira means “beauty” or “splendid.” It symbolizes the rock-solid beauty within.

Adamina: Of Hebrew origin, Adamina means “earth” or “red.” It reflects strength and a connection to the Earth.

Cerys: With Welsh origins, Cerys translates to “love.” A name embodying the enduring strength of love

Maeve: Of Irish origin, Maeve means “intoxicating.” It reflects the captivating nature of a solid rock.

Elara: With Greek roots, Elara means “bright” or “shining.” It represents a rock’s enduring brightness and strength.

Tallulah: With Native American origins, Tallulah means “leaping water.” It represents the unstoppable force of flowing water.

Sorrel: Of English origin, Sorrel refers to a reddish-brown color—a name as unique as a precious stone, symbolizing strength and individuality.

Valora: A modern name with Latin roots, Valora means “brave” or “strong” – embodying strength and courage.

Seraphina: Of Hebrew origin, Seraphina means “burning one” or “fiery angel.” A solid and angelic name symbolizes inner fire and strength.

Cascade: A word name representing a waterfall. Cascades are powerful and beautiful, making this a unique and nature-inspired choice.

Amalthea: With Greek roots, Amalthea means “tender goddess.” It reflects a goddess’s gentle strength and nurturing nature.

Deryn: Of Welsh origin, Deryn means “bird.” A graceful and nature-inspired name, symbolizing freedom and strength, much like a rock.

Sable: A word name representing a dark, rich black color. Sable is of English origin, making it a sleek and distinctive choice.

Dagny: Derived from Old Norse, Dagny means “new day.” It symbolizes each new day’s resilience and strength.

Aurelia: With Latin roots, Aurelia means “golden.” A name reflecting the precious and enduring qualities of gold, akin to the strength of a rock.

Soraya: Of Persian origin, Soraya means “gem” or “princess.” It embodies the rare beauty and strength found in precious gems.

Boy Names That Mean Rock

Garrick: Of English origin, Garrick means “spear ruler.” Embodying leadership and the unyielding strength of a rock.

Halden: With Old Norse roots, Halden means “half Dane.” Symbolizing the strength and resilience found in half a Dane’s heritage.

Caelum: Derived from Latin, Caelum means “sky” or “heavens.” reflecting the vast and enduring strength found in the sky.

Orin: Of Irish origin, Orin means “white” or “fair.” It symbolizes purity and the enduring strength akin to a rock.

Jovan: With Slavic roots, Jovan means “God is gracious.” It embodies divine grace and the enduring strength of a rock.

Eldric: Of old English origin, Eldric means “wise ruler.” It reflects wisdom and strength in effective rulership.

Bramwell: With English roots, Bramwell means “the well where the broom grows.” It symbolizes growth and the enduring strength of a well.

Zephyr: Of Greek origin, Zephyr means “west wind.” It embodies a gentle yet persistent wind force akin to a rock’s strength.

Leofric: With Old English roots, Leofric means “dear ruler.” It reflects leadership and strength in dear relationships.

Merrick: Of Welsh origin, Merrick means “fame ruler.” It embodies leadership and the enduring strength associated with ruling.

Thorne: With Old English roots, Thorne means “thorn bush.” It symbolizes protection and a thorn’s enduring strength.

Alaric: Of Germanic origin, Alaric means “ruler of all.” It reflects leadership and the enduring strength of rulership.

Sylvan: Derived from Latin, Sylvan means “wood” or “forest.” It symbolizes the strength and resilience found in the forest.

Alden: With Old English roots, Alden means “old friend.” It reflects the strength found in lasting friendships.

Everest: Of English origin, Everest means “dweller on the riverbank.” It symbolizes resilience and the enduring strength of a riverbank.

Kellan: With Irish roots, Kellan means “powerful” or “mighty.” Embodying strength and the power associated with might.

Brynmor: Of Welsh origin, Brynmor means “great hill.” It symbolizes greatness and strength on a hill.

Final Thoughts

Choosing a name that means “rock” adds a layer of strength and resilience to your child’s identity. The significance of such names goes beyond mere linguistic symbolism, as they carry a timeless essence rooted in stability and endurance. As you explore the diverse world of first and last names that mean rock, you embark on a journey of cultural richness and linguistic beauty. Whether you’re drawn to names with historical significance or those reflecting the natural world, the options are as varied as the stones themselves. May your little one’s name be a steadfast foundation for a lifetime of strength and unwavering character.

